Glen Casada Says He Will Resign As Tennessee House Speaker
Tennessee House Speaker Glen Casada said on Tuesday he plans to step down from his position. Casada’s decision comes hours after the House Republican Caucus cast an unprecedented 45-24 no-confidence vote in Casada, after racist and lewd text messages between him and his former chief of staff were leaked to the media.

Federal Ruling Officially Terminates White County Inmate Sterilization Program
A federal court in Nashville has officially terminated a short-lived, controversial program for inmates in White County, which offered reduced misdemeanor sentences for those who agreed to birth control implants or vasectomies.
Tennessee Republicans Declare They’ve Lost Faith In House Speaker Glen Casada
Listen Tennessee Republicans declared Monday that they’ve lost faith in House Speaker Glen Casada after an unprecedented vote by rank-and-file GOP members. Senior Republican leaders released a letter calling on Casada to resign, and Gov. Bill Lee announced he’s ready to call a special session if the Franklin Republican does not do so.
Medacta HQ Adds Medical Devices To Nashville Health Care Industry
Listen A Swiss maker of implantable medical devices is moving its U.S. headquarters from Chicago to Franklin. The company represents a sector that has been largely absent from Nashville’s health care industry.
